谷歌浏览器中的开发者工具使用指南
随着互联网的发展,网页内容的复杂性不断增加,开发者和设计师们需要借助各种工具来优化和调试他们的网站。而谷歌浏览器(Google Chrome)作为一款广受欢迎的浏览器,内置了强大的开发者工具(DevTools),为开发者提供了丰富的功能。本文将详细介绍如何有效使用谷歌浏览器中的开发者工具。
一、打开开发者工具
在谷歌浏览器中,有多种方式可以打开开发者工具:
1. 使用快捷键:Windows和Linux用户可以按下F12键或Ctrl + Shift + I,Mac用户则可以按下Cmd + Option + I。
2. 右键点击网页:在网页的任意位置右键单击,然后选择“检查”选项。
3. 从菜单中选择:点击右上角的三点菜单,选择“更多工具”然后选择“开发者工具”。
二、界面介绍
开发者工具的界面分为多个主要部分:
1. Elements(元素):此标签显示页面的HTML和CSS结构,您可以实时查看和修改DOM元素和样式。
2. Console(控制台):控制台用于运行JavaScript代码,可以查看浏览器的日志、错误信息和输出结果。
3. Sources(源代码):在这个标签中,您可以查看网页的源文件,包括JavaScript文件、CSS样式表和其他资源。
4. Network(网络):这个面板可以监控网页加载过程中所有请求和响应的情况,帮助诊断加载速度和网络问题。
5. Performance(性能):用于分析网页的性能,包括加载时间、脚本执行时间等,可以帮助识别瓶颈。
6. Memory(内存):提供内存使用情况的分析,包括内存快照和泄漏检测,帮助优化网站性能。
7. Application(应用):展示网页使用的存储和服务工作者等信息,可以管理本地存储和Cookies。
8. Security(安全):用于检查HTTPS和其他安全协议,确保网页的安全性。
三、常用功能
1. 修改HTML/CSS:在Elements面板中,可以直接点击并修改页面的HTML结构和CSS样式,实时查看修改效果。这对调试和设计非常重要。
2. 监视网络请求:在Network面板中,您可以查看每个请求的详细信息,包括请求方法、状态码和响应时间。有助于识别慢请求和优化加载速度。
3. 调试JavaScript:通过Sources面板,您可以设置断点,逐步执行代码并查看变量值,这对于解决代码中的bug非常有帮助。
4. 检查性能瓶颈:使用Performance面板,记录网页的加载和交互过程,找出影响性能的因素,然后进行相应的优化。
5. 使用控制台:在Console中,您可以直接输入JavaScript代码进行测试,查看输出和错误信息,帮助更快速地验证您的代码逻辑。
四、最佳实践
1. 利用快捷键:熟悉开发者工具的快捷键,可以大大提高您的工作效率。例如,按Esc键可以快速打开或关闭控制台。
2. 定期清理缓存:在Network面板中勾选“Disable cache”选项,可以在开发过程中避免缓存带来的干扰,确保每次加载都是最新的内容。
3. 学习使用扩展功能:谷歌浏览器的开发者工具支持多种扩展,可以根据需要安装适合自己的工具,提高开发效率。
4. 阅读官方文档:谷歌为开发者工具提供了详细的文档和教程,深入了解各种功能和用法,有助于更好地利用这些工具。
总结
谷歌浏览器中的开发者工具是一个强大且实用的工具,对于网页开发者来说,它提供了全方位的支持。从调试代码到优化性能,开发者工具几乎可以解决所有开发过程中遇到的问题。掌握这些工具的使用,将使您在网页开发和设计中事半功倍。希望本文能够帮助您更好地理解和使用谷歌浏览器中的开发者工具。